Open House are by Appointment Only - contact listing agent GORGEOUS COMPLETE RENOVATION - HIGH FLOOR STUNNING VIEWS - PARK BLOCK, LINCOLN SQUARE Be the first to live in this spacious, high-floor one-bedroom, one-bath condo just off Central Park, showcasing a top-to-bottom, designer-style renovation with a brand-new kitchen and bathroom. Every detail has been upgraded, from the beautiful herringbone Rift Sawn White Oak floors and premium tilt-and-swerve sound-attenuating windows with key locks to the designer hardware, Lutron lighting controls, elegant light fixtures, skim-coated and freshly painted walls and ceilings, and crisp new baseboards. Bright, airy, and truly TRIPLE MINT, nothing was spared. The foyer leads to a sprawling living and dining area framed by new windows spanning 12ft wide, showcasing New York City skyline vistas and side views of Central Park. The sleek galley kitchen features Reform cabinetry by Norm Architects, white quartz countertops, a deep stainless-steel sink with Kohler Purist faucet/sprayer, and a suite of luxury appliances: Fisher & Paykel refrigerator, Bosch range, and Smeg vent hood. The oversized bedroom comfortably fits a king bed, sitting area, and home office or dressing nook, and features an 8-foot span of windows with sweeping views. A large walk-in closet is customized with a Dcor+ by Elfa system. The spa-like bathroom offers Porcelanosa Carrara tile, premium Kohler fixtures, and a pedestal sink. Additional storage includes a linen closet and a full entry wall of ceiling-height closets, also custom built out by Dcor+ by Elfa. Unbeatable West 67th Street, historic park-block location, places you steps from Central Park and moments from Lincoln Center, Time Warner Center, Columbus Circle, Whole Foods, top dining, cafs, and premier shopping. 45 West 67th Street is a full-service condominium offering 24-hour doorman, live-in resident manager, concierge, valet services, storage, laundry room, and a landscaped courtyard garden.
